The Deutsches Museum Scholar-in-Residence Program invites applications from international students who intend to work for six to twelve months on science and technology projects at the Deutsches Museum in Germany. The scholarship program is interdisciplinary in scope. Scholarship holders will have their workplace with a desktop computer and telephone, and the chance to live temporarily in subsidized museum complex flats.
